The Littlewood-Richardson rule, and related combinatorics

Marc A. A. van Leeuwen

Published 1999-08-19Version 1

An introduction is given to the Littlewood-Richardson rule, and various combinatorial constructions related to it. We present a proof based on tableau switching, dual equivalence, and coplactic operations. We conclude with a section relating these fairly modern techniques to earlier work on the Littlewood-Richardson rule.
